‘To highlight more Black businesses’: Black History Month at the Broadway Market

BUFFALO, N.Y. (WKBW) — You can support Black-owned businesses and save some money at the Broadway Market.

Every Saturday in February, shoppers can get a $25 gift certificate after spending $10 with participating Black retailers.

It’s all in honor of Black History Month. Mayor Brown says 40 Black-owned businesses will be highlighted at the market.

“To Celebrate Black History Month and bring in additional businesses gives the Broadway Market the ability to highlight even more Black businesses in the City of Buffalo,” said Mayor Brown. “Highlight the importance of supporting all of our business types in the city, because the stronger our businesses are, the stronger our city is.”

Shoppers can expect live music from local musicians. Black History Month at the Broadway Market wraps up February 24.
